AI Item Analysis

·AI can make mistakes·Verify before acting
This item is a men's ring, likely a signet or band style, crafted from 14k gold, as indicated by the '14k' imprint. The band appears to be made of yellow gold. A distinguishing feature is a rectangular, raised section on the top, possibly white gold or rhodium-plated, which is channel-set with what appear to be small, round diamonds. Examination of the image suggests at least three to five stones are set within this rectangular area. The shoulders of the ring and the rest of the band exhibit a ribbed or grooved design, providing textural interest and likely contributing to the ring's overall aesthetic and perceived durability. The ring shows some signs of wear consistent with regular use, including minor surface scratches and possibly slight dulling of the gold finish, which is typical for a piece of jewelry that has been worn over time. The craftsmanship appears solid, suggesting a well-made piece. The 'C J C' imprint, in addition to the gold purity mark, likely represents the maker's mark or a specific brand, which could assist in further identification and valuation. The style suggests it could be from the mid to late 20th century, possibly 1970s through 1990s, given the channeled setting and geometric band design. The presence of diamonds indicates a higher quality piece than a simple gold band.

AI Appraisal Report

·AI can make mistakes·Verify before acting
Upon visual examination of this Men's 14k Gold Diamond Accent Ring, it presents as a well-crafted piece. The '14k' imprint confirms the gold purity. The 'C J C' mark is likely a maker's hallmark, which would ideally be cross-referenced for definitive brand identification, though it appears consistent with known jewelry manufacturers. The condition shows typical signs of wear, including minor surface abrasions, which are expected for a pre-owned item but do not significantly detract from its overall appeal. Authenticity of the gold content is supported by the visible hallmark; however, a physical inspection would allow for precise testing to confirm purity and gold weight. The diamonds, while appearing genuine, would require gemological testing to confirm their natural origin, carat weight, color, clarity, and treatment status. In terms of market conditions, men's diamond accent rings from the mid to late 20th century maintain a steady demand, especially those with classic designs. Comparable sales for similar 14k gold rings with diamond accents range widely based on diamond quality, overall gold weight, and the designer's reputation. This specific style, with its ribbed band and channel-set diamonds, aligns with popular designs from the 1970s-1990s. Rarity is not a significant factor here; these rings were produced in fair quantities. Factors significantly impacting value include the current market price of 14k gold, the total carat weight and quality of the diamonds, and the reputation of the maker (if 'C J C' proves to be a prominent one). Without physical access, I cannot definitively determine the exact gold weight or precise diamond specifications. Therefore, this valuation is based on the assumption of commercial-grade diamonds typical for such pieces. For full authentication and a more precise valuation, an in-person examination is crucial to: verify gold purity and weight with specialized equipment, assess diamond characteristics (4Cs) using gemological tools, and identify the 'C J C' hallmark through industry databases. Provenance documentation, if available, would also add to the item's historical value.
